India, Aug. 30 -- While sunscreen is an essential part of an adult's everyday skincare routine, its use for babies is still largely limited. This year, India recorded a temperature rise of over 45degC, making it difficult for parents to protect their babies from the heat and prolonged UV rays. As a result, including sunscreen in a baby's everyday routine has become all the more important, especially during park visits, outdoor playdates or walks, and not just during beach vacations and pool time. That said, choosing the right sunscreen for a baby is not the same as choosing one for an adult.
